Although it is also a squat movement, the technical movements of the hack squat are very different from those of the barbell squat. When doing a barbell squat, you need to maintain your body balance, so most athletes use a wider stance. Obviously, a wider stance allows for a more stable center of gravity. The hack squat does not require maintaining body balance, so a narrow stance can be used, allowing the force to be transmitted upward in a straight line.

For an exercise like the hack squat that doesn't require maintaining body balance, a narrower stance will allow the leg muscles to exert force in a more vertical direction. In the barbell squat, due to the wider stance, the direction of force exerted by the leg muscles has an inclined angle, and the horizontal part of the force is wasted. That is, the hack squat is better for improving quadriceps strength, but it won't improve your balance when doing a barbell squat.

The hack squat should be placed at the forefront as a powerful weapon for improving maximal strength. Many movements cannot be used to improve maximal strength due to their inherent technical complexity. Because as the weight increases, it becomes increasingly difficult to ensure technical correctness in technically complex movements. The clean and jerk, snatch, and lunge all belong to this type. Likewise, movements that involve fewer or weaker force generating parts cannot be used to increase maximal strength because they can only mobilize a limited number of body parts. This includes all upper body movements such as leg extensions, leg curls, and the bench press.
